The Influence of Reggae on Other Genres
It's no secret, guys, that reggae's influence on global music is profound and continues to expand in 2022. This isn't just about reggae-loving artists; it's about how reggae's fundamental elements have seeped into the very fabric of countless other genres. The most obvious connection, of course, is its direct lineage to genres like dancehall and dub, which are essentially reggae's energetic and experimental children. But the reach goes much further. Hip-hop owes a massive debt to reggae, particularly to the innovations of DJing and toasting (rapping) pioneered in Jamaica. You can hear the echo of Jamaican sound systems in the early days of hip-hop culture. In the 2022 landscape, you'll find reggae's rhythmic patterns and bass-heavy grooves subtly woven into pop music, R&B, and even electronic dance music. Artists in these genres often borrow the syncopated off-beat rhythm, the distinctive basslines, or the overall laid-back yet powerful vibe that reggae is known for. Think about the pervasive use of reverb and delay in dub music – these effects became foundational in electronic music genres like drum and bass and dubstep. Even rock music has seen reggae's influence, from punk bands incorporating reggae breaks to more experimental rock acts building entire songs around reggae rhythms. The social and political commentary inherent in reggae's lyrical tradition has also inspired countless artists across genres to use their music as a tool for change and awareness.
